Output 76afbe515108394c6ce3c33dd12cf20fa4d8279ed146f355f783db0a80b61438:153

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5d8522d5d3dc7100a447289b2c6b0de6cfc26d689c5ef01f4f4c036fa445597
address
bc1puhv9yt2a8hr3qzjyw2ym934smek0cfkk38z77q057nqrd7jy2ktsm7v0nl
transaction
76afbe515108394c6ce3c33dd12cf20fa4d8279ed146f355f783db0a80b61438
spent
true